Indexing issues

I have a website launched at www.kevinwijaya.rf.gd.

By creating several folders (like projects, blog, and about) and putting an index.html file on each folders, I am able to create a new page for this website.

However, when I try to generate an automatic sitemap, all the pages (except the index.html without any folder) are not indexed. In other words, my projects, blog, and about pages cannot be found.

How do I fix this?

Based on the discussion, I believe that the reason my site cannot be indexed is because I have aes.js running on my site.

And, the only way to disable aes.js is to run Cloudflare on my site, which cannot be done because Cloudflare CANNOT be used on free subdomains from InfinityFree.

A sitemap is very important for SEO performance, isn’t it?

Not really. It just tells the search engine where to look, but once you submit your domain it will do it automatically anyway.

2 Likes

Exactly. A sitemap can help search engine crawlers navigate your site more easily, but they’ll index your site just fine without it.

The main goal of search engines is to show content that is most likely to be relevant to what people are searching for. So the content and popularity of your site are still by far the most important factors.
